I have a LAN of almost 100 PC, I am hosting a joomla web site on my xp
machine so I am using XAMPP server which comes with apache 2.2 and mysql.
my webroot dicrectory for joomla in XAMPP is C:/xampp/hcdocs/joomla17, I
put OM.zip file in C:/xampp/hcdocs and extracted so now it is red5. I
installed > >  sox in C:\sox, ffmpeg in C:\ffmpeg, swftools in C:\swftools,
imagemagick in C:\Program Files\ImageMagick-6.7.4-Q8 and ghostscript in
c:/gs and  I installed Openoffice 3.3. in c:/program files as well.  Thn I
went to Environment Variables and I added user veriable JAVA_HOME with
value c:/pf/java/jdk1.7.0 and a system variable JAVA_HOME with a value
c:/pf/java/jre1.7.0. I have also modified PATH variable in system variable
and it looks as follwoing:-
C:\SWFTools;C:\Program Files\ImageMagick-6.7.4-Q8;C:\Program
Files\Java\jre1.7.0\bin;C:\sox;C:\ffmpeg;C:\Program Files\Windows Resource
Kits\Tools\;%SystemRoot%\system32;%SystemRoot%;%SystemRoot%\System32\Wbem
 it li thn I run red5.bat file and opened my web-browser with
http://localhost:5080/openmeetings and I installed and setup OM. I opened a
Command-Prompt (CMD) and went to my Open Office Executable directory (for
example ,,C:\Programme\OpenOffice.org 3\program,) and run OpenOffice in
headless Modus with this command soffice.exe -headless -nologo -norestore
-accept=socket,host=localhost,port=8100;urp;StarOffice.ServiceManager then
I checked if its running by typing: netstat -anp tcp and I am getting TCP
 127.0.0.1:8100         0.0.0.0:0              LISTENING.
now im able to login OM and I am able to put any image file bur as far as
office file and .pdf file are concerned, OM not able to work for it. Office
files like .ppt, .doc giving me the same error which I mentioned in my
first post and .pdf file giving HTTP ERROR 404.  i dont know whre i am
